Rather than a typical ‘pass’ or ‘fail’ reading, Cilab’s ci230 high speed tester[1] gives engineers precise readouts that can be used to debug, make adjustments and then re-test in the lab — before they submit a product for certification.

“While there are very good tools available for certification testing from many vendors, what has been missing is a debug and test tool that makes it easy to identify the root cause of any problems,” Bienert explained.

“Before you can fix something, you need to know the cause of the problem. Cilab’s ci230 lets you quickly and easily find your bug and fix it.”

“Engineers can then test, debug and make adjustments early and often in the development cycle. That way, they can be sure a new product will achieve a pass before they send it off for certification — and avoid wasting time and money submitting a completed product that doesn’t then pass first time.”
